Mary Tsai - Koda Mari Furniture Design
Making Problems to Solve
01/18/24 • 57 min
This week I talked to Mary Tsai from Koda Mari furniture design. She started out in architecture, making furniture on the side, then changed careers to user experience design, always keeping in mind the design of physical objects. Her work is inspired by architecture with a focus on ensuring the form is in harmony with its environment.

Dave from Atomic Airship Works
Making Problems to Solve
11/23/23 • 60 min
This week I talked to Dave Anderson from Atomic Airship works. He spent his career as a mechanical engineer, but always had a hand in creating physical models using the tools in the workshop. Along the way he's tried just about every making skill from glass blowing to home-built airplanes. We had a great conversation about lifelong curiosity and making.

Episode 11 - Jeff Shaw of Ideal Grain - Maker, Car Guy
Making Problems to Solve
08/04/22 • 60 min
This episode I talked to my friend Jeff Shaw of Ideal Grain. Jeff is a generalist fabricator and maker of things. He focusing on functional items, from a CNC flat-pack sewing machine stand, to 3D printed replacement parts and upgrades for his unique and fun Bongo van. Jeff was a part of a few of my Joke Cutlery ideas, providing the Adirondack Chair I used to make the Adirondack Mountain Laser Hatchet. Jeff is an important part of the Northeast Makers, he's always willing to share knowledge. In an exclusive, we learn what type of clamp is his favorite. You might be surprised!

Rebecka Jonasson - Metal and Tattoo Art
Making Problems to Solve
02/15/24 • 63 min
This episode we learn about Rebecka Jonasson a tattoo and metal artist from Sweden. She also works in painting, photography and jewelry. We explore the idea of taking time to make something, a Maker Day, once a week, or taking a little time every day. Do we finally define "Art", absolutely not, but we explore learning about art through the personality of the artist. We also discuss why rust is so great.
